Solo Vehicle Rollover Blocks One Lane of Highway 299 East of Berry Summit

Police lights can stock photoA solo vehicle rollover temporarily blocked the eastbound lane of Highway 299 east of Berry Summit this Friday evening.

According to the California Highway Patrol Traffic Incident Information Page, the crash was reported at approximately 6:09 p.m. near the 35600 block of State Route 299 in the area of Ruby Creek. The vehicle, described in the log as a small SUV, came to rest on its roof and was blocking the eastbound lane.

All parties were reported out of the vehicle when emergency responders arrived, but an ambulance has been requested to respond.

The Humboldt County Sheriff’s Office was notified, and Buddy’s Towing was requested to remove the overturned SUV. Tow operators were advised the vehicle was on its roof with all four tires intact.

Motorists traveling through the area are experiencing some minor delays while emergency crews deal with the incident.

Please remember that information gathered from initial reports is subject to revision as more facts become available.
